Output e27c24e879118e5008679800437ff5f0d37e89daabae298985f284209b773f7f:0

value
113653537
script pubkey
OP_0 OP_PUSHBYTES_20 844c0dc28cdcb299593025b33650a6602155aa3c
address
bc1qs3xqms5vmjefjkfsykenv59xvqs4t23ujnv5j4
transaction
e27c24e879118e5008679800437ff5f0d37e89daabae298985f284209b773f7f